Childhood Development
-
CHD 118 Language Arts for Young Children (3 Cr.)
Presents techniques and methods for encouraging the development of language and perception skills in young children. Stresses improvement of vocabulary, speech and methods to stimulate discussion. Surveys children's literature, examines elements of quality story telling and story reading and stresses the use of audiovisual materials. Lecture 2 hours per week. Laboratory 2 hours per week. Total 4 hours per week.
-
CHD 120 Introduction to Early Childhood Education (3 Cr.)
Introduces early childhood development through activities and experiences in nursery, pre-kindergarten, kindergarten and primary programs. Investigates classroom organization and procedures and use of classroom time and materials, approaches to education for young children, professionalism and curricular procedures. Lecture 3 hours per week.
-
CHD 121 Childhood Educational Development I (3 Cr.)
Focuses attention on the observable characteristics of children from birth through adolescence. Concentrates on cognitive, physical, social and emotional changes that occur. Emphasizes the relationship between development and a child's interactions with parents, siblings, peers and teachers. Lecture 3 hours per week.
-
CHD 122 Childhood Educational Development II (3 Cr.)
Focuses attention on the observable characteristics of children from birth through adolescence. Concentrates on cognitive, physical, social and emotional changes that occur. Emphasizes the relationship between development and a child's interactions with parents, siblings, peers and teachers. Lecture 3 hours per week.
-
CHD 125 Creative Activities for Children (3 Cr.)
Prepares individuals to work with young children in the arts and other creative age-appropriate activities. Investigates affective classroom experiences and open-ended activities. Lecture 2 hours per week. Laboratory 2 hours per week. Total 4 hours per week.
-
CHD 126 Science and Math Concepts for Children (3 Cr.)
Teaches selecting developmentally appropriate learning activities using materials to develop logical thinking skills in the child. Lecture 3 hours per week.
-
CHD 145 Teaching Art, Music and Movement to Children (3 Cr.)
Provides experiences in developing the content, methods and materials for directing children in art, music and movement activities. Lecture 2 hours per week. Laboratory 2 hours per week. Total 4 hours per week.
-
CHD 205 Guiding the Behavior of the Children (3 Cr.)
Explores positive ways to build self-esteem in children and help them develop self-control. Presents practical ideas for encouraging pro-social behavior in children and emphasizes basic skills and techniques in classroom management. Lecture 3 hours per week.
-
CHD 210 Introduction to Exceptional Children (3 Cr.)
Reviews the history of education for exceptional children. Studies the characteristics associated with exceptional children. Explores positive techniques for managing behavior and adapting materials for classroom use. Lecture 3 hours per week.
-
CHD 220 Introduction to School-Age Child Care (3 Cr.)
Examines the purposes of school-age child care in today's society, the role of adults within school-age child care and the state of the profession of school-age child care. Lecture 3 hours per week.
-
CHD 230 Behavior Management for School-Age Child Care (3 Cr.)
Discusses the development of social skills that school-age children need for self-management, including self-discipline, self-esteem and coping with stress and anger. Explores way to effectively guide and discipline school-age children, focusing on how adults can facilitate positive pro-social and self-management skills. Lecture 3 hours per week.
-
CHD 235 Health and Recreation for School-Age Child Care (3 Cr.)
Examines the physical growth of school-age children and the role of health and recreation in school-age child development. Explores the use of medication, misuse of drugs, health issues of children and the availability of community resources. Lecture 3 hours per week.
